Patience

"Therefore let us stop passing judgement on one another. Instead, make up your mind not to put any stumbling block or obstacle in your brother's way"

Romans 14:13

What I am learning: There are two kinds of patience...One being endurance in relation to things or circumstances. The other is patience towards others. This second type of patience only comes from being filled with the holy spirit. We cannot both judge others and be patient towards them. They are contradiciting in every sense. I can never have patience for someone if I am clouded by my judgement of them, and who am I to judge when I most likely do many of the same things I condemn in others. People can never be the judge of sin because we do not know the whole truth, and we judge to make ourselves feel more righteous in comparison. That is not why God judges, because only he has noble purpose behind his judgements.

"Let us fall into the hands of the Lord, for his mercy is great; but do not let me fall into the hands of men."
-Samuel 24:14-
